How much do cigar lounge man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for cigar lounge manager in the United States is $61,351.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,000.00 and $69,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a cigar lounge manager do?

A Cigar Lounge Manager oversees the daily operations of a cigar lounge, ensuring a welcoming and comfortable environment for guests. Responsibilities include managing staff, maintaining inventory of cigars and beverages, ensuring compliance with local regulations, and providing excellent customer service. The manager may also organize events, curate cigar selections, and handle marketing efforts to attract new patrons. Their role is essential in creating a premium experience for cigar enthusiasts.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a cigar lounge manager?

To thrive as a Cigar Lounge Manager, you need expertise in hospitality management, knowledge of premium cigars and spirits, and experience in customer service, typically supported by a relevant degree or background in hospitality.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, inventory management software, and compliance with local tobacco regulations is essential. Strong interpersonal skills, leadership, and attention to detail help create a welcoming atmosphere and ensure efficient operations. These skills are crucial for delivering excellent customer experiences, maintaining regulatory compliance, and driving business success in a specialized hospitality environment.

What are some common challenges a cigar lounge manager faces in maintaining a high-quality guest experience?

A Cigar Lounge Manager often encounters challenges such as balancing ambiance and customer service, managing inventory of premium cigars and spirits, and ensuring compliance with local smoking regulations. Additionally, maintaining a knowledgeable and attentive staff is essential, as guests expect personalized recommendations and a sophisticated atmosphere. Managers must also handle event planning, membership programs, and fostering a welcoming community for both regulars and new patrons.

What is the difference between Cigar Lounge Manager vs Cigar Sommelier?

AspectCigar Lounge ManagerCigar Sommelier
CredentialsExperience in hospitality, management skillsKnowledge of cigars, certifications in cigar tasting or sommelier training
Work EnvironmentOversees lounge operations, staff managementAdvises customers on cigar selections, tasting sessions
Industry UsageManagement roles in cigar lounges or cigar barsCustomer service and education in cigar retail or lounges

The main difference is that a Cigar Lounge Manager oversees daily operations and staff, focusing on management and customer experience, while a Cigar Sommelier specializes in cigar knowledge, tasting, and customer education. Both roles require cigar industry knowledge but serve different functions within the cigar hospitality industry.
